Transaction 41159a2dc6ff904bbcb7c4ea65c4e6512f995ae6c52669821b0462019e58e95c
2 Input
2 Outputs
- 41159a2dc6ff904bbcb7c4ea65c4e6512f995ae6c52669821b0462019e58e95c:0
- 41159a2dc6ff904bbcb7c4ea65c4e6512f995ae6c52669821b0462019e58e95c:1
value 1004150
address mu65Ek2s2QoYbHTeCUSpneQuL52k1MWYPM
value 5000000000
address mfhviaftSejvxyf8JN2nbZYvkC2QSj7wG4